sql-server - 使用时区偏移值将 UTC 日期时间转换为客户端的本地日期时间
问题描述
我想将客户的本地日期时间保存在我的表中。客户可以在世界任何地方。我不想接收客户端的本地日期时间作为我的程序的参数,因为可以通过更改机器的日期时间轻松更改它。我的计划是只接收时区偏移量,将其添加到 UTC 日期时间并像这样保存。似乎是一件简单的事情DATEADD(hour, @timezoneOffset, GETUTCDATE())
(当然是伪代码)正确的方法是什么?
解决方案
推荐阅读
- ruby-on-rails - 将适当的参数传递给应用程序控制器
- sql - MySQL - 具有相同名称的行的 COUNT
- r - 从 R 中的字符串中删除美元符号和逗号
- r - 计算数据框行中字符串的出现次数
- javascript - 如何在 D3 v6 中调整条形图的 y 轴比例?
- php - 多次调用 PHP 函数
- python - 如何检查我的系统上是否有可用的 NVIDIA GPU?
- webhooks - Bitrix24 网络钩子/REST API
- tensorflow - 具有时间序列数据的 TensorFlow 模型,具有用于训练和预测的不同输入形状
- react-native - tensorflow estimateFace 返回 0 个预测